Rajkot Nana in context

With 1,690 people at the 2011 Census, Rajkot Nana was the 253rd most populous of its district's 616 villages, below the district average of 1,830.

Literacy stood at 78.71%, 6.9 points above the district's rural average of 71.77%.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1163, 240 above the rural national 923.
